Everything You Need to Know About Slaves' Lives.
Many slaves had to clear land, dig ditches, cut and haul wood, slaughter livestock, and make repairs to buildings and tools. They also worked as mechanics, blacksmiths, drivers, and carpenters. Sometimes they even worked as house servents. They were nannies for their master's children.

Men were given pants to wear and long knee-length coats for the winter. Women were given dresses and, in the winter, heavy wraps that they used as shawls. Children were given miniaml clothing, which usually consisted of a long dress-like shirt until they hit puberty and were given better clothing. Sometimes children were not even given clothing.
Slaves' diet usually consisted of 8 pounds of pork, fish, or bushel of corn for one month. However, it depended on what food was produced on the plantation they worked on. Slaves rarely every became healthy. The food they needed to survive was barely reached which was one reason why many slaves were infected with diseases.
Many slaves were punished for not workings fast enough, being late getting to the fields, not listening to their masters, running away, and many more reasons. Punishments were usually very harsh. Some punishments included whipping, torture, imprisonment, being sold, and sometimes even murder. No matter how harsh the slaves' punishment was, the masters were never punished.
Housing of slaves varied on where they worked. On most plantations, the cabins where they lived were simple and had very little furniature. The cabins held many slave families and were very crowded. Slaves were sometimes given rooms in the main houses, but that was rare. But every cabin always had characteristics of the families that lived there.
